Visual Computing Library
|
This is the complete list of members for vcl::Logger< Stream >, including all inherited members.
AbstractLogger()=default (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
alignLeft(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protectedvirtual |
alignRight(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protectedvirtual |
DEBUG_LOG enum value (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
disableIndentation()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
disablePrintMessageDuringProgress()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
disablePrintPercentage()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
disablePrintTimer()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
enableIndentation()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
enablePrintMessageDuringProgress()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
enablePrintPercentage()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
enablePrintTimer()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
END enum value (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
endProgress() override final | vcl::Logger< Stream > | inlinevirtual |
endTask(const std::string &action) override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
ERROR_LOG enum value (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
flush(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protectedvirtual |
InternalLogLevel enum name (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
levelStream(LogLevel lvl) const =0 | vcl::Logger< Stream > | protectedpure virtual |
log(const std::string &msg) const override final | vcl::Logger< Stream > | inlinevirtual |
log(const std::string &msg, LogLevel lvl) const override final | vcl::Logger< Stream > | inlinevirtual |
log(uint perc, const std::string &msg) override final | vcl::Logger< Stream > | inlinevirtual |
log(uint perc, const std::string &msg, LogLevel lvl) override final | vcl::Logger< Stream > | inlinevirtual |
Logger() (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inline |
LogLevel enum name (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
MESSAGE_LOG enum value (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
mGlobalPercProgress (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mIndent (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mIntervals (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mIsProgressActive (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mLastProgress (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mLineWidth (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mMutex (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mPercPrecision (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mPrintLevel (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mPrintMsgDuringProgress (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mPrintPerc (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mPrintTimer (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mProgressMessage (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mProgressPerc (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mProgressPercStep (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mProgressSize (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mProgressStep (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mStep (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
mTimer (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
percentage() const override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
printElapsedTime(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
printIndentation(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
printLine(const std::string &msg, uint lvl)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
printMessage(Stream &o, const std::string &msg, uint lvl, uint n)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
printPercentage(Stream &o)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
progress(uint n) override final | vcl::Logger< Stream > | inlinevirtual |
PROGRESS_LOG enum value (defined in vcl::AbstractLogger) | vcl::AbstractLogger | |
reset()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
setMaxLineWidth(uint w) override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
setPercentage(uint newPerc) override (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
setPrintLevel(LogLevel level) override final | vcl::Logger< Stream > | inlinevirtual |
setWidth(Stream &o, uint w) const (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protectedvirtual |
START enum value (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| private |
startNewTask(double fromPerc, double toPerc, const std::string &action) override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
startProgress(const std::string &msg, uint progressSize, uint percPrintProgress=10, uint startPerc=0, uint endPerc=100) override final | vcl::Logger< Stream > | inlinevirtual |
startTimer()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
stopTimer() override final (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linevirtual |
time() const override final | vcl::Logger< Stream > | inlinevirtual |
TIMER_MAX_CHAR_NUMBER (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| privatestatic |
updateStep() (defined in vcl::Logger< Stream >) | vcl::Logger< Stream > | inlineprivate |
WARNING_LOG enum value (defined in vcl::AbstractLogger) | vcl::AbstractLogger |